-- | Contains information about an attached permissions boundary.
--
-- An attached permissions boundary is a managed policy that has been
-- attached to a user or role to set the permissions boundary.
--
-- For more information about permissions boundaries, see
-- <https://docs.aws.amazon.com/IAM/latest/UserGuide/access_policies_boundaries.html Permissions boundaries for IAM identities>
-- in the /IAM User Guide/.
